7-16 Pico GFX-70 Settings

Deactivating the P Buttons

1.

Select

P BUTTONS

.

2.

Press OK.

Pico GFX-70 changes the display to

P BUTTONS

and the P buttons are

deactivated.

Startup Behavior

The startup behavior is an important aid during the commissioning phase. The
circuit diagram which Pico GFX-70 contains is not as yet fully wired up or the
system or machine is in a state which Pico GFX-70 is not permitted to control.
The outputs should not be controlled when Pico GFX-70 is switched on.

Setting the Startup Behavior

Requirement: Pico GFX-70 must contain a valid circuit diagram.

1.

Switch to the System menu.

2.

Specify the operating mode which Pico GFX-70 must use when the
supply voltage is applied.

IMPORTANT

The P buttons are automatically deactivated when loading a
circuit diagram from the memory module or via PicoSoft
Pro to Pico GFX-70, or when deleting a circuit diagram in
Pico GFX-70.

IMPORTANT

The GFX models without a display can only be started in
RUN mode.

IMPORTANT

If Pico GFX-70 is protected by a password, the
System menu will not be available until Pico GFX-70
is “unlocked” (see Unlocking Pico GFX-70 on page
7-5).
